According to the preliminary data the Industrial Production Index, seasonally adjusted , decreased by 2.3% in December 2018 as compared to November 2018, reported the National Statistical Institute. In December 2018 the working day adjusted Industrial Production Index fall by 3.8% in comparison with the same month of 2017.
In December 2018 as compared to November 2018, the seasonally adjusted Industrial Production Index decreased in the manufacturing by 2.7%, while the production rose in the mining and quarrying industry by 1.2%, and in the electricity, gas, steam and air conditioning supply by 0.9%.
The most significant production decreases in the manufacturing were registered in the manufacture of motor vehicles, trailers and semi-trailers by 25.4%, in the manufacture of fabricated metal products, except machinery and equipment by 25.0%, in the manufacture of other transport equipment by 24.5%, in the manufacture of beverages by 9.0%. There were increases in the manufacture of tobacco products by 9.3%, in the manufacture of chemicals and chemical products by 9.2%, in the manufacture of basic metals by 5.9%.
On annual basis in December 2018 Industrial Production Index calculated from working day adjusted data went down in the manufacturing by 4.4%, and in the electricity, gas, steam and air conditioning supply by 3.6%, while in the mining and quarrying industry the production remained at the level of December 2017.
In the manufacturing, the more considerable decreases compared to the same month of the previous year were registered in the manufacture of fabricated metal products, except machinery and equipment by 25.5%, in the manufacture of wearing apparel by 15.4%, in the manufacture of leather and related products by 15.0%, in the manufacture of motor vehicles, trailers and semi-trailers by 14.2%. Increases were seen in the manufacture of tobacco products by 33.8%, in the manufacture of other transport equipment by 22.0%, in the manufacture of rubber and plastic products by 12.6%, in the manufacture of basic pharmaceutical products and pharmaceutical preparations by 10.2%.
